Driver caught going nearly double 75 mph speed limit on I-25 in Monument
[ad_1]
MONUMENT, Colo. (KXRM) — On Monday, March 25, a Colorado State Trooper pulled over a driver on Interstate 25 in Monument that was going 145 mph.
The Colorado State Patrol posted about the speeder on X (formerly Twitter) and said the driver was pulled over on I-25 near milepost 161 in Monument. The speed limit in the area is 75 mph.
CSP said thankfully, the trooper was able to pull over the dangerous driver before they hurt themselves or anyone else.
According to Colorado Law, the penalties for going more than 25 mph over the speed limit include at least a $150 fine, a minimum of 10 days in jail, or both. Speeding can also be accompanied by Reckless Driving charges, depending on the severity of the offense.
CSP reminds the community that you can report aggressive or dangerous driving by dialing *CSP (*277).
